Backtheattack Posted August 4, 2017 Share #5 Posted August 4, 2017 US propaganda leaflet for german soldiers, and yes, dealing with the Battle of the Bulge. This leaflet, with a little changed text, but the same map, where throw off at Dortmund in mid february 1945.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Herbf Posted August 11, 2017 Share #7 Posted August 11, 2017 The leaflet showing the map was dropped after the Battle of the Bulge. The Allies told the German soldier what was supposed to happen and explained why it did not.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
